Transaction 2eb571b709be1b95e8ba8d9029e6045003444d544da1c39e6f83b4fb0e33294a
1 Input
2 Outputs
- 2eb571b709be1b95e8ba8d9029e6045003444d544da1c39e6f83b4fb0e33294a:0
- 2eb571b709be1b95e8ba8d9029e6045003444d544da1c39e6f83b4fb0e33294a:1
value 560000
address 329E22YhYqyMzrhvnA7wvThpWHeV79usAW
value 521699
address 19hV4VBftEEEscKTzshqGdHVMisFcPwadL